Understanding Pallet Conveyor Automation Systems
A pallet conveyor automation system is a mechanical system designed to move palletized goods efficiently within a warehouse or manufacturing facility. These systems are integrated into larger automated solutions, which can include sorting, tracking, and packaging functionalities. The primary objective of these systems is to streamline the movement of goods across various stages of the supply chain with minimal human intervention.
Pallet conveyors can be designed to handle different types of products, including heavy, bulky items or products that require precise handling. The system uses rollers, chains, or belts to move pallets along a predetermined path, reducing the need for manual labor and minimizing the risk of errors.
Types of Pallet Conveyor Systems
- Roller Conveyor Systems: These are used for lightweight to medium loads and are ideal for easy, low-maintenance operations.
- Chain Conveyor Systems: More robust than roller conveyors, chain conveyors are suitable for heavier pallets and can be customized to handle a variety of products.
- Pneumatic Conveyor Systems: Utilizing air pressure, these conveyors can handle delicate products that cannot be transported through traditional methods.
- Automated Guided Vehicles (AGVs): Though not strictly a conveyor system, AGVs can be integrated with pallet conveyors to move goods around a warehouse autonomously.
Each system comes with specific benefits, depending on the size, weight, and type of goods being transported, as well as the overall goals of the business.
The Cost Savings of Pallet Conveyor Automation Systems
While the initial investment in pallet conveyor automation systems may seem significant, businesses often experience a high return on investment (ROI) over time. Below are the key ways these systems help reduce operational costs:
1. Reduction in Labor Costs
Manual labor is one of the highest costs for warehouses and manufacturing plants. By automating the movement of goods with pallet conveyor systems, businesses can significantly reduce the need for manual handling, which cuts down on labor expenses. Automated systems can operate 24/7 without breaks or downtime, allowing businesses to run more efficiently without the added cost of hiring more staff.
2. Improved Efficiency and Speed
Pallet conveyor automation systems increase the speed and accuracy of material handling, reducing the time needed to transport goods across a facility. By eliminating bottlenecks and ensuring smooth transitions between different stages of production or fulfillment, these systems improve throughput and reduce delays. As a result, businesses can process more orders or produce more products in the same amount of time, leading to improved revenue generation.
3. Minimization of Errors and Damages
Human error can lead to costly mistakes, such as damaged goods or misplaced inventory. By automating the process, pallet conveyors reduce the likelihood of errors, which in turn reduces waste and the need for costly corrective actions. Furthermore, these systems ensure that products are handled gently, reducing the risk of damage during transportation.
4. Enhanced Space Utilization
Pallet conveyor systems can be designed to maximize space usage, reducing the need for extensive floor space. By incorporating vertical conveyors or more compact configurations, businesses can optimize their facilities and store more inventory without expanding their physical footprint. This leads to long-term cost savings and better utilization of available resources.
How Pallet Conveyor Automation Systems Enhance Large-Scale Operations
In large-scale operations, whether in logistics, retail, or e-commerce, managing the flow of goods can be complex and labor-intensive. The integration of pallet conveyor automation systems offers a range of benefits:
1. Streamlining Workflow
The main function of pallet conveyor systems is to streamline the workflow by automating material handling. By connecting various stages of the supply chain, these systems ensure that goods move from one stage to the next without delays. For example, in an e-commerce warehouse, an automated pallet conveyor system can efficiently transport pallets from receiving to sorting and then to packing stations, all while maintaining a steady flow of goods.
2. Scalable Solutions
Large-scale operations often experience fluctuating demand, which can strain manual handling systems. Automated pallet conveyors offer scalable solutions that can easily accommodate changes in production volume. With the ability to expand the system or adjust its capacity, businesses can keep up with growing demand without having to invest in entirely new systems or additional labor.
3. Integration with Other Technologies
A key benefit of pallet conveyor automation systems is their ability to integrate seamlessly with other automation technologies, such as sorting systems, RFID tracking, and warehouse management systems (WMS).
